Abstract: Working in the context of reverse mathematics, we give a fine-grained characterization result on the strength of two possible definitions for Effective Transfinite Recursion used in literature. Moreover, we show that Pi20-induction along a well-order X is equivalent to the statement that the exponentiation of any well-order to the power of X is well-founded.
